I am NEW to the hobby... NEW to this forum (this is my first post) and would like some suggestions.... I would like to create the most natural salt water environment as possible.
INFO:
Bio Cube 29 - (Pretty sure its only 22 - 25 gallons)
5 weeks old and the parameters below have been the same for over 1 week
Salinity - 1.025
PH - 8.2
Ammonia - 0
Nitrite - 0
Nirate - 0
Temp - 76 - 78
Live Rock - 20 lbs
Live Sand - 40 lbs (2 inch)
CURRENT LIVE STOCK:
Oscellaris Clown - 2
Turbo Snails - 2
Blue Legs Hermet Crabs - 2
Red Leg Hermet Crabs - 4
Sand Sifting Star - 1 (1.5 inch)
250 pods in the tank only
INFO REFUGIUM:
Chaeto
Gracilaria
What I want to do:
I want to get a small yellow tang, green mandarin goby, 2 blood red fire shrimp, and lots of different corals. I will purchase 2,500 additional pods and put 1,500 in the tank and 1,000 in the refugium.
My Plans:
This is my first saltwater aquarium. I plan to keep it and learn from it for 1 year then up grade to at least 120 gallon tank at that time. I will make the Bio Cube a dedicated Sea Horse tank moving all fish to the larger tank. I all ready know what most of you will say about the yellow tang... that I should wait until I get the larger tank and that the cube is too small. My questions are as follows:
1. Will my tank be over stocked with the listed stock above?
2. Can I have too many pods in the tank?
3. What eats the "fish, snail, crap" at the bottom?
4. Will my clown fish breed?
5. should I glue coral to the live rock or just place it?
Any other ideas or suggestions would be appreciated and I would like to thank you in advance for your advice and recommendations.
